Bally and Shoemakersville are places in Pennsylvania. This page compares them across population, income, housing, education, commuting, and how each has changed since 2019.

Shoemakersville has the higher population (1,334 vs 1,129 in Bally). Shoemakersville has the higher median household income ($75,050 vs $75,000 in Bally). Bally has the higher median home value ($232,100 vs $169,900 in Shoemakersville).
